Two Days in Seoul: Exploring the Heart of South Korea

Thursday, December 14: Historic Landmarks and Cultural Delights

Start your Seoul adventure by diving into the rich history and culture of the city. In the morning, visit Gyeongbokgung Palace, the grandest of Seoul's five royal palaces, and witness the Changing of the Guard ceremony. Marvel at the intricate details of the palace architecture and stroll through its beautiful gardens. For lunch, head to Insadong, a vibrant neighborhood known for its traditional teahouses and art galleries. Try some authentic Korean cuisine at one of the local restaurants.

In the afternoon, make your way to Bukchon Hanok Village, a picturesque neighborhood filled with traditional Korean houses. Take a leisurely walk through its narrow alleyways and immerse yourself in its old-world charm. As the evening approaches, visit Namsangol Hanok Village, another hanok (traditional house) village, and experience a traditional Korean tea ceremony. End the day with a visit to N Seoul Tower to enjoy panoramic night views of the city.

  • Gyeongbokgung Palace: Entrance fee - ₩3,000 ($2.50),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Insadong: Estimated cost for lunch - ₩15,000 ($13),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Bukchon Hanok Village: Free admission,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Namsangol Hanok Village: Free admission,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• N Seoul Tower: Observatory Ticket - ₩10,000 ($8.50), Time spent - 1-2 hours
Friday, December 15: Modern Marvels and Shopping Extravaganza

On your second day in Seoul, explore the city's modern side and indulge in a fantastic shopping experience. Start your morning at Myeongdong, a bustling shopping district renowned for its fashion boutiques, cosmetics stores, and street food stalls. Enjoy some retail therapy and sample delicious Korean street food for breakfast.

In the afternoon, make your way to the futuristic Dongdaemun Design Plaza (DDP), an architectural masterpiece and a hub for fashion, design, and art. Explore the various exhibitions and shops inside the DDP and don't forget to take a picture with the iconic LED Rose Garden. For a taste of local art, visit the nearby Dongdaemun History & Culture Park, where you can find museums and exhibitions showcasing Korean history and contemporary art.

In the evening, head to Gangnam, the trendy district made famous by Psy's "Gangnam Style" song. Explore the high-end shops and stylish boutiques in Gangnam's Apgujeong and Cheongdam areas. End your day with a visit to the COEX Mall, one of the largest underground shopping malls in Asia, and enjoy dinner at one of the many restaurants in the area.

  • Myeongdong: Estimated cost for shopping and food - ₩50,000 ($43), Time spent - 3-4 hours
  • Dongdaemun Design Plaza: Free admission,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• Dongdaemun History & Culture Park: Free admission, Time spent - 1-2 hours
  • Gangnam (Apgujeong & Cheongdam): Estimated cost for shopping - ₩100,000 ($86), Time spent - 2-3 hours
  • COEX Mall: Free admission, Time spent - 2-3 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Seoul, make sure to venture beyond the popular tourist attractions and discover some of the city's hidden gems. Visit the Ihwa Mural Village, located near Naksan Park, to admire the vibrant street art adorning its walls and stairways. Another off-the-beaten-path destination is the Seoul Forest, a vast urban park perfect for picnics and relaxing walks.

For those seeking a unique shopping experience, explore the charming Garosugil in the Sinsa-dong neighborhood. This tree-lined street is lined with boutique shops, cafes, and galleries, offering a more intimate and local shopping experience. Lastly, don't miss out on visiting the traditional Gwangjang Market, where you can sample an array of street food and shop for traditional Korean goods.

Seoul is a city full of surprises and hidden treasures, so take the time to explore these lesser-known spots and discover the local favorites that truly make this city come alive.
